Senior Information Security Analyst (Slot 124)
Job Description
This position is ideal for a professional who thrives at the intersection of cybersecurity operations, data visualization, stakeholder communication, and Air Force mission execution. The selected candidate will assume responsibilities from a high-performing incumbent and will benefit from a structured knowledge transfer and transition period.
Job Responsibilities:
- Cyber Orders & TASKORD Management
- Serve as the primary CFP for all incoming cyber orders, including TASKORDs, FRAGORDs, GENADMINs, and other directives affecting Hanscom AFB and GSUs.
- Assess scope, applicability, impact, and required actions for each order and coordinate execution across affected organizations.
- Maintain authoritative tracking of orders, milestones, assignments, and completion status using centralized repositories.
- Compliance Tracking & Data Visualization
- Develop, maintain, and enhance Power BI dashboards that provide leadership with real-time visibility into cyber compliance posture.
- Aggregate and normalize data from authoritative sources such as DISA CORA, ACC guidance, STIG findings, MFRs, IAVM status, and vulnerability reports.
- Enable data-driven decision-making by translating technical compliance data into actionable insights.
- Leadership Briefings & Stakeholder Engagement
- Prepare and deliver recurring NIPRNet and SIPRNet leadership briefings in coordination with Vulnerability Management, Operations, and CFP teams.
- Translate complex technical and compliance information into clear, concise executive-level communications.
- Track action items, decisions, and follow-ups to ensure continuity and accountability.
- COMSEC, Asset, and Outage Coordination
- Support COMSEC-related coordination and asset accountability processes, including TACLANE and cryptographic device tracking.
- Serve as or support the MADDS Custodian function, coordinating Authorized Service Interruptions (ASIs) with operations teams.
- Ensure accurate documentation and dissemination of planned outages and system impacts.
- Official Documentation & Governance
- Author and maintain official Memorandums for Record (MFRs) documenting TASKORD completion, risk acceptance, and compliance artifacts.
- Maintain an organized evidence library to support inspections, audits, and command inquiries.
- Ensure alignment with Air Force, DoD, and federal cybersecurity directives and instructions.
Required Qualifications:
- Bachelor’s degree in Cybersecurity, Information Technology, or related field
(An additional 4 years of relevant experience may substitute for degree) - 8+ years of cybersecurity experience within DoD or other federal environments
- Strong working knowledge of:
- Air Force and DoD cyber directives, orders, and compliance processes
- TASKORD / cyber order lifecycle management
- Active Directory (users, groups, and computer objects)
- Demonstrated experience producing executive-level briefings and written products
- CompTIA Security+ (or higher) – required
- Active Secret clearance – required
